Why is My Home Making Strange Plumbing Noises
To detect noisy plumbing, it is very important to establish first whether the undesirable noises occur on the system's inlet side-in other words, when water is transformed on-or on the drainpipe side. Sounds on the inlet side have actually varied reasons: extreme water pressure, worn valve and also tap parts, improperly connected pumps or various other home appliances, inaccurately put pipe fasteners, and plumbing runs consisting of too many tight bends or other constraints. Sounds on the drainpipe side generally stem from bad place or, as with some inlet side noise, a layout containing limited bends.

Hissing


Hissing noise that takes place when a tap is opened somewhat generally signals too much water stress. Consult your local public utility if you presume this issue; it will be able to inform you the water pressure in your area and also can set up a pressurereducing valve on the inbound supply of water pipe if necessary.

Other Inlet Side Noises


Creaking, squeaking, scratching, snapping, and also tapping usually are caused by the expansion or contraction of pipes, typically copper ones supplying warm water. The sounds occur as the pipelines slide versus loose fasteners or strike close-by home framework. You can usually determine the area of the issue if the pipelines are subjected; simply comply with the audio when the pipes are making noise. Probably you will uncover a loosened pipeline hanger or a location where pipes lie so near floor joists or various other mounting pieces that they clatter against them. Connecting foam pipeline insulation around the pipes at the point of call should treat the problem. Make sure straps and hangers are safe and give sufficient assistance. Where possible, pipe fasteners must be connected to large structural components such as foundation walls rather than to framing; doing so decreases the transmission of resonances from plumbing to surface areas that can intensify as well as move them. If affixing fasteners to framing is inescapable, cover pipelines with insulation or various other resilient product where they call bolts, as well as sandwich the ends of brand-new fasteners in between rubber washing machines when installing them.
Correcting plumbing runs that deal with flow-restricting limited or countless bends is a last hope that needs to be embarked on just after speaking with a knowledgeable plumbing specialist. However, this scenario is relatively common in older homes that may not have actually been developed with interior plumbing or that have seen a number of remodels, specifically by amateurs.

Babbling or Shrilling


Extreme chattering or screeching that occurs when a shutoff or faucet is activated, and that normally disappears when the fitting is opened completely, signals loosened or malfunctioning inner components. The remedy is to change the shutoff or faucet with a new one.
Pumps as well as devices such as cleaning machines as well as dishwashing machines can transfer motor noise to pipelines if they are incorrectly linked. Connect such products to plumbing with plastic or rubber hoses-never rigid pipe-to isolate them.

Drain Noise


On the drainpipe side of plumbing, the principal goals are to get rid of surfaces that can be struck by falling or rushing water and to protect pipes to have unavoidable noises.
In new building and construction, bath tubs, shower stalls, commodes, and wallmounted sinks and also containers need to be set on or against durable underlayments to minimize the transmission of audio through them. Water-saving commodes and taps are much less noisy than standard versions; mount them instead of older types even if codes in your area still allow utilizing older fixtures.
Drains that do not run up and down to the cellar or that branch right into horizontal pipeline runs supported at flooring joists or various other mounting existing specifically bothersome sound issues. Such pipelines are huge sufficient to emit considerable vibration; they also carry considerable quantities of water, which makes the circumstance even worse. In new building, specify cast-iron dirt pipelines (the big pipelines that drain toilets) if you can afford them. Their massiveness has much of the sound made by water going through them. Also, avoid transmitting drainpipes in wall surfaces shared with bed rooms as well as areas where people collect. Wall surfaces having drains ought to be soundproofed as was explained previously, using dual panels of sound-insulating fiberboard and also wallboard. Pipes themselves can be wrapped with unique fiberglass insulation made for the purpose; such pipes have a resistant plastic skin (often including lead). Outcomes are not always adequate.

Thudding


Thudding noise, usually accompanied by shuddering pipes, when a faucet or device valve is turned off is a condition called water hammer. The sound and also resonance are triggered by the resounding wave of pressure in the water, which unexpectedly has no place to go. Sometimes opening up a shutoff that discharges water rapidly right into an area of piping including a restriction, joint, or tee installation can create the exact same condition.
Water hammer can generally be treated by installing installations called air chambers or shock absorbers in the plumbing to which the trouble shutoffs or faucets are connected. These devices enable the shock wave created by the halted circulation of water to dissipate in the air they contain, which (unlike water) is compressible.
Older plumbing systems might have brief vertical areas of capped pipe behind walls on faucet competes the same purpose; these can at some point fill with water, lowering or damaging their performance. The treatment is to drain pipes the water system entirely by shutting down the primary water supply shutoff as well as opening all taps. After that open the major supply valve and close the taps one by one, beginning with the faucet nearest the valve as well as finishing with the one farthest away.

3 Most Common Reasons for Noisy Water Pipes


Water hammer


When water is running and is then suddenly turned off, the rushing liquid has no place to go and slams against the shut-off valve. The loud, thudding sound that follows is known as a water hammer. Besides being alarming, water hammer can potentially damage joints and connections in the water pipe itself. There are two primary methods of addressing this issue.


  • Check your air chamber. An air chamber is essentially a vertical pipe located near your faucet, often in the wall cavity that holds the plumbing connected to your sink or tub. The chamber is filled with air that compresses and absorbs the shock of the fast moving water when it suddenly stops. Unfortunately, over time air chambers tend to fill with water and lose their effectiveness. To replenish the air chambers in your house you can do the following.


  • Turn off the water supply to your house at the main supply (or street level).


  • Open your faucets to drain all of the water from your plumbing system.


  • Turn the water back on. The incoming water will flush the air out of the pipes but not out of the vertical air chamber, where the air supply has been restored.


  • Copper pipes


    Copper pipes tend to expand as hot water passes through and transfers some of its heat to them. (Copper is both malleable and ductile.) In tight quarters, copper hot-water lines can expand and then noisily rub against your home's hidden structural features — studs, joists, support brackets, etc. — as it contracts.



    One possible solution to this problem is to slightly lower the temperature setting on your hot water heater. In all but the most extreme cases, expanding and contracting copper pipes will not spring a leak. Unless you’re remodeling, there's no reason to remove sheetrock and insert foam padding around your copper pipes.


    Water pressure that’s too high


    If your water pressure is too high, it can also cause noisy water pipes. Worse, high water pressure can damage water-supplied appliances, such as your washing machine and dishwasher.



    Most modern homes are equipped with a pressure regulator that's mounted where the water supply enters the house. If your home lacks a regulator, consider having one professionally installed. Finally, remember that most plumbers recommend that water is delivered throughout your home at no lower than 40 and no greater than 80 psi (pounds per square inch).
